Don’t forget your natural bra

We carefully moisturise our face, but often stop at the jawline.

The skin across the neck, décolletage, tops of the shoulders and breasts deserves the same daily attention. Think of this area as your natural bra - the delicate skin that helps support and protect the appearance of the chest.

Regular moisturising can help:

• Maintain hydration and skin-barrier strength
• Improve the appearance of softness and elasticity
• Reduce dry, crepey-looking texture
• Support smoother, more supple-looking skin
• Protect an area frequently exposed to sun and environmental damage

Massage your moisturiser over the neck, across the décolletage, over the shoulders and gently onto the breast skin each day.

While skincare cannot prevent natural changes in breast shape, keeping the skin hydrated, nourished and protected may help it look firmer, smoother and healthier over time.

And don’t forget your SPF sun exposure is one of the biggest contributors to premature skin ageing across the chest.

Your skincare routine shouldn’t finish at your face. Care for your natural bra, too.

What is this and why do they randomly start to appear after 40yo?

These little yellowish plaques around the eyes are called xanthelasma and they’re actually cholesterol deposits that sit under the skin.

They often begin appearing during midlife and hormonal changes, especially when metabolism, inflammation, insulin sensitivity, and cholesterol regulation start shifting.

For some women, they can appear completely “out of nowhere” even if they’ve never had cholesterol issues before.

Things that can contribute:
• Perimenopause & menopause hormonal changes
• Elevated cholesterol or triglycerides
• Blood sugar & insulin resistance
• Genetics
• Inflammation & liver overload
• Ageing and thinning skin around the eyes

They’re harmless medically in most cases, but they can become larger over time and many people dislike them cosmetically.

This is why skin can sometimes tell us what’s happening internally before blood tests even do.

If you suddenly notice these appearing, it’s worth checking:
✔ Cholesterol
✔ Triglycerides
✔ Blood sugar & insulin markers
✔ Overall metabolic health

Your skin is always communicating with you. ✨

Perimenopause doesn’t just change your mood, cycle or sleep… it changes your collagen too.

As hormones begin to shift, especially oestrogen, your skin can start to feel thinner, drier, less bouncy and not quite as firm as it used to.

That’s because collagen - the protein that gives your skin its structure, plumpness and strength naturally starts to decline, and hormonal change can make that decline feel much more noticeable.

And this is where so many women get stuck…

They keep buying more creams, more serums, more “firming” products…

But collagen support isn’t just topical.

Your skin needs support from the inside and the outside

Topical skincare helps protect, hydrate and nourish the skin barrier but your body also needs the building blocks to support collagen production internally.

That’s why collagen supplements can be such a beautiful addition during perimenopause and menopause, especially when paired with good skincare, enough protein, vitamin C, hydration and regular skin treatments.

Think of it like this:

Skincare feeds the surface.
Nutrition feeds the foundation.

If your skin has suddenly started feeling drier, looser, thinner or less glowy, it may not be that your products have “stopped working.”

Your hormones may have changed the way your skin behaves.
